Ivory Coast’s Laurent Gbagbo returns home after war crimes acquittal

Former president Laurent Gbagbo was returning to Ivory Coast on Thursday for the first time in nearly a decade, after he was cleared of crimes against humanity and his once-bitter rival welcomed him back in the name of reconciliation.Gbagbo left the country in humiliation in 2011, after his refusal to accept electoral defeat sparked a conflict that ended in his arrest and transfer to The Hague.The 76-year-old’s homecoming will be a key test of stability in Ivory Coast, the world’s biggest cocoa…
